Former soldier Chris Webster has been called up for 'active business service' on Teesside - to head up a new plumbing and heating merchants in Middlesbrough
Burnley, Lancashire (PRWEB UK) 30 August 2013 -- Chris Webster believes his teenage experiences with the Territorial Army - including a six-month stint in Iraq - will stand him in good stead for his new management role.
"As well as seven years' working in the plumbing industry, I have acquired a number of life skills through my time with the TA and feel ready to take up the challenge. James Hargreaves Plumbing Depot is a fast-growing firm with a great reputation and I am determined to repay their confidence in me."
Chris, who lives in Berwick Hills with his partner, Emma, and 18-month-old daughter Isobelle, believes the key to success could lie with his link-up with close ally Steve.
Steve, 47, from Saltersgill, has worked in the plumbing and heating industry in the North East for 30 years and will work alongside Chris as assistant manager.
"Since leaving school I have known nothing else but plumbing and heating in the Middlesbrough area, starting off as a YTS yard lad to go on to hold roles within sales and management," said Steve, who is married to Adele and has a son, Stephen, and a daughter, Natalie.
"It was through a local contact that we heard of James Hargreaves Plumbing Depot being keen to expand to this region, so we got in touch with them and things just snowballed. The firm is renowned for its commitment to product, value and service and as I have worked with Chris before we can hit the ground running. We are a good team and although we don’t officially open until next month we have had a number of customers popping in, so trade has already got underway!”
Middlesbrough represents the 34th branch of the James Hargreaves Plumbing Depot and the premises will comprise of a trade counter incorporating a bathroom showroom.
Bill Davies, sales director at James Hargreaves Group, said: "Middlesbrough has been on our radar for some time and Skippers Lane provides us with a great location. However, the on-going development and success of the business is largely down to the efforts and quality of our people and in Chris and Steve we have a first class duo, local men with all the necessary experience and drive. Our new branch is in very safe hands."
More about James Hargreaves:
James Hargreaves Plumbing Depot is one of the north of England's leading plumbers merchants. Established in 1968, the firm also has six luxury bathroom showrooms.
